Key Features to Look For


When buying a new treadmill, numerous essential functions need to be considered:

  1. Motor Power (HP): A more powerful motor (a minimum of 2.5 HP) is vital for running and for users who plan to use the treadmill routinely.

  2. Running Surface: Consider the size of the belt. A longer and wider running surface can accommodate longer strides and offers better safety.

  3. Slope Options: Adjustable slope can add strength to exercises and target various muscle groups.

  4. Workout Programs: Many treadmills provide integrated exercise programs that can direct users through different workouts and regimens.

  5. Display Features: A clear display makes it possible for users to track their speed, distance, calories burned, and heart rate more easily.

  6. Cushioning: Adequate shock absorption can lower the threat of injury and supply a more comfortable running experience.

  7. Innovation Integration: Features like Bluetooth connectivity, mobile app combination, and built-in speakers can boost the exercise experience.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)


Q1: How much should I spending plan for a treadmill?

A: Budget can vary based upon functions and quality. Manual treadmills begin around ₤ 100, while motorized models can vary from ₤ 500 to ₤ 3,000, depending on innovative functions.

Q2: How frequently should I maintain my treadmill?

A: Regular maintenance, including lubing the belt and inspecting the motor, need to be done monthly. Check the treadmill for wear and tear regularly.

Q3: Can I slim down with a treadmill?

A: Yes, routine use of the treadmill, integrated with a healthy diet plan, can assist with weight reduction. Incorporating interval training increases strength and calorie burn.

Q4: Is it much better to run on a treadmill or outdoors?

A: Both have benefits. Treadmills provide a controlled environment and cushioning, while outside running offers varied surroundings and natural slopes.

Q5: Do I require unique shoes for utilizing a treadmill?

A: While specific treadmill shoes aren't required, wearing good-quality running shoes designed for support, cushioning, and stability is a good idea.
